Question
Simplify each of the following and write as a rational number of the form \[\frac{p}{q}:\]
Advertisements
Solution
\[\frac{3}{4} + \frac{5}{6} + \frac{- 7}{8}\]
\[ = \frac{18}{24} + \frac{20}{24} + \frac{- 21}{24}\]
\[ = \frac{18 + 20 + ( - 21)}{24}\]
\[ = \frac{18 + 20 - 21}{24}\]
\[ = \frac{17}{24}\]
